ameliorable, a.
(əˈmiːlɪərəb(ə)l)
[f. ameliorate: see -able.]
Capable of amelioration or improvement.
| 1807 W. Taylor in Ann. Rev. V. 274 In short, the execution, like the design, is ameliorable. |
